NA Specifies that the BIOS must not
prompt for confirmation when
changing the mode of a RAID
controller. This option can only be
used with the --embscsiraid or
--embscsiraidchb options.
Without this option, the user is
prompted during POST to confirm
the change of a RAID controller from
RAID(SCSI) to SCSI(RAID). This
option is not replicated.
CAUTION: When changing a RAID
controller from SCSI to RAID or from
RAID to SCSI, data is lost on the
affected hard drives. The warning
message for this data is not displayed
if you use the --noraidprompt option.
To avoid data loss, back up any
information on the hard drives before
changing the type of controller used
with the drives.

--numlock on, off Turns the keyboard number lock on or
off during POST. This option is not
replicated.
Example:
A:>syscfg --numlock=on
numlock=on
